Jaguar Land Rover celebrates 2010 international award success

Mahmoudia Motors, one of the leading automotive groups for premium car brands in Jordan announced that Jaguar Land Rover celebrated a successful 2010 having received more than eighty international awards for its vehicles during the year, including five awards from the Middle East and North Africa (MENA) region.
The tally of awards was shared almost equally between the two brands. Leading the charge for Land Rover was the LR4 with over 28 global awards in 2010 bringing its total to 144 since its launch in 2004.
Commenting on the awards, Ammer Bajjali, Jaguar Land Rover Brand Manager, stated, "The LR4 offers an exceptional breadth of capability. It is now one of the most highly-decorated vehicles ever and we are thrilled that it continues to receive such great recognition across the industry."
Other Land Rover nameplates also had a tremendous year with the Range Rover being voted the 'Car of the Decade' by readers of autocar.co.uk, the Range Rover Sport voted 'Best 4x4' by Auto Bild (Germany) and the LR2 was voted 'Best Compact SUV' at the Auto Express Car of the Year Awards. In addition the Range Rover Vogue won the Middle East Motor Award for ‘Best Premium Luxury SUV’ at the recent International Automotive Show held at the Expo Centre in Sharjah.
Jaguar's new XJ got off to a flying start receiving more than 20 international honours including 'Best Luxury Car' from China's Auto News, 'Annual Limousine King’ from Quattroroute (Italy), 'Luxury Car of the Year' from Top Gear (UK), Automobile Magazine's '2011 Design of the Year' and 'Best Executive Sedan' at the Bloomberg Awards (US). Regionally, the XJ was named ‘Middle East Big Saloon of the Year’ by Evo ME magazine ‘Executive Car of the Year’ by Car Middle East and ‘Best Luxury Performance Car’ by Automobile Middle East.
And it was not just production cars that caught the eye of the auto industry elite. The C-X75 concept car was named 'car of the show' at the 2010 Paris Automobile Show as well as scooping the ‘Design and Technology’ title from Car Middle East.
The motoring press is not the only collective which has heaped praise on Jaguar in 2010. JD Power Associates in the U.S. named Jaguar as the leader in customer satisfaction having achieved the highest score in their annual Sales Satisfaction Index (SSI) StudySM – The brand also ranked as the highest luxury brand.
This followed news from What Car? – Britain's biggest car buying guide – that Jaguar was named as a leading manufacturer in its owner satisfaction survey. Not only did the XF scoop the title of best executive car on its JD Power debut (UK survey), but the XF finished second overall and helped Jaguar achieve its position as third out of 27 manufacturers – an improvement of 13 points from 2009.
